摘要

In this paper, a coupling model of the airborne antenna is established according to the arrangement of the airborne antenna and optimized by employing the genetic algorithm. The coupling between two antennas is calculated based on method of moment. Then, the genetic algorithm is used to minimize the coupling and thus the optimal layout of the antennas is obtained. Good performance of the UAV's electromagnetic compatibility is finally achieved by the investigated coupling model.
